Summary:


Reporting to the Manager, Workforce Planning and HR Data Analytics, the HR Systems and Business Analyst is responsible for analyzing Human Resource data to identify trends and opportunities for improvements.

In this position you will exercise your strong working knowledge of Human Resource operational procedures as well as your expertise in quality management, lean, and data processing.

The Analyst works with all levels of HR staff in assessing needs for various business functions. Assists HR Leaders and staff in identifying and analyzing options and recommends business process enhancements. Assists team members in identifying and developing reports that are needed by the department and users of HR information. Leads and facilitates the rolling out and testing of new systems and upgrades and coordinates implementation with team members.

Works with Leaders and other HR Systems & Reporting staff to develop training plans and training documents, process design and best practice for systems users.

Ensures integrity of HR Systems data and facilitates accurate reporting by developing and implementing data auditing systems/processes and conducting audits on system data.

Develops, designs and prepares reports and analyses and presentations. Represents team in internal and external meetings and committees.


Qualifications / Skills and Education:

Education

Degree in Information Technology, Human Resources, Business Administration or related field plus three (3) to five (5) years' related experience in data analysis and data quality management, including the use of querying tools (e.g.

SQL, PeopleSoft, Access, Excel) to access relational databases, and analysis tools (e.g. Tableau, SSRS, SPSS, Python, R), or an equivalent combination of education, training and experience.

Skills and Abilities
Writes queries in SQL to extract data from relational databases in preparation for analysis.
Contributes to the development of data warehouse infrastructure through warehouse design recommendations, and writing SQL stored procedures.
Uses strong statistical skills to analyze data and information.
Strong knowledge of data quality processes.
Strong facilitation and education skills. Ability to communicate effectively with all levels of staff and management.
Ability to produce fast data analysis responses to ad hoc questions from various HR stakeholders.
Practices diligence and care when gathering, maintaining, monitoring, calculating and summarizing data. Ability to gather, summarize and report information in a clear and concise manner.

A keen, high level awareness of what is needed to make business intelligence and analytics a successful function within a large organization with many internal and external stakeholders.

Ability to gather requirements from various user groups and translate those requirements into technical specifications.
Ability to provide client-focused services.

Demonstrated ability to lead in the development and the implementation of new processes and procedures related to HR systems and data quality.

Ability to foster collaborative working relationships with internal and external stakeholders.

Ability to communicate effectively both verbally and in writing, including the reporting and presentation of data in a clear and concise manner.

Ability to teach, coach and mentor others.
Ability to work effectively in a team environment, and with mínimal supervision.
Ability to plan, organize, problem-solve, prioritize work and meet deadlines under pressure.
Physical ability to carry out the duties of the position.


Duties and Responsibilities:


Leads the Data Steward Committee and works with HR staff/Data Stewards in gathering information and assessing needs for various business functions within the department by identifying and analyzing options and recommends business process enhancements.

Facilitation of working group/working team meetings (e.g., Sprint Meetings) and assists team in translating this information into work requests for applicable technical teams including work flow and process documentation.

Prioritizes projects and workload based on urgency and impact to the organization.

Assists users with issues related to the use of HR systems by troubleshooting issues, identifying options, tracking and documenting issues, and working with users and technical staff towards resolution of issues.

Follows up on outstanding work orders.

Works with Leader, Data Stewards and other HR Systems & Reporting staff to develop training plans and training documents for systems users.
